Output 31dc8ce57a0f9924f67f3a699376418fd154d00852a76284fe12a45aa3ee0e86:3

value
45660
script pubkey
OP_0 OP_PUSHBYTES_20 d5790d1e844e38ce5e8694e0adf58bed30b9258f
address
bc1q64us685yfcuvuh5xjns2mavta5ctjfv0e6a3z5
transaction
31dc8ce57a0f9924f67f3a699376418fd154d00852a76284fe12a45aa3ee0e86
confirmations
58997
spent
true